Collection comprises two series: photographs (1897-1985) relating to the donor, the donor's father, Thomas Henry Sprott, and the Harcourt family; research papers relating to Coleridge's publication 'A Descriptive Catalogue of the Milton Collection in the Alexander Turnbull Library, Wellington, New Zealand' (1980).

Description: Comprise: 1. Portrait of Godfrey Simon Harcourt, taken by S P Andrews Ltd 1924; 2. Portrait of Godfrey Simon Harcourt, taken byS P Andrews Ltd ca 1928; 3. Portrait of Godfrey Simon Harcourt, taken by Bristowe Mawlet, ca 1932-1933; 4. Portrait of Godfrey Simon Harcourt, taken by SP Andrews Ltd 1941. 5. Group portrait of Charles James Stanton Harcourt (1877-1965) with two other unnamed officers, all wearing the uniform of the Wellington Guard Rifle Volunteers, taken between 1897-1900 by Kinsey (probably William Henry Scott Kinsey) of Lambton Quay. Harcourt is on the right of the photograph. Title supplied by Library Note: Elsa Mawley, of photographers Bristow Mawley, was a cousin of Godfrey Harcourt's father (she was the daughter of his mother's father's younger brother). Description: Correspondence and other notes relating to a 1731 letter from Thomas Bentley to Dr Zachary Pearce, mounted inside a copy of Richard Bentley's 1732 edition of 'Paradise Lost', held by the Alexander Turnbull Library. Title transcribed from item. Quantity: 1 box(es).
